相关文章
LruCache实现
LRU最近最少使用算法
一、LRU算法
1.简介
LRU(Least Recently Used,最近最少使用)算法是一种常用的缓存淘汰策略,当缓存达到其容量上限时,它会移除那些最久没有被访问的数据项。这种策略基于这样一个假设࿱…
建站知识
2025/2/1 0:21:55
堆(了解、判断小堆/大堆/不是堆)c++
堆(heap),是⼀棵有着特殊性质的完全⼆叉树,可以⽤来实现优先级队列(priority queue), 堆需要满⾜以下性质: 是⼀棵完全⼆叉树; 对于树中每个结点,如果存在⼦…
建站知识
2025/2/1 0:20:35
策略梯度 (Policy Gradient):直接优化策略的强化学习方法
策略梯度 (Policy Gradient) 是强化学习中的一种方法,用于优化智能体的策略,使其在给定环境中表现得更好。与值函数方法(如 Q-learning)不同,策略梯度方法直接对策略进行优化,而不是通过学习一个值函数来间…
建站知识
2025/2/1 0:19:31
水瓶加水时的重心变化,MATLAB计算与可视化
空水瓶的重心靠近中部,水量少时,重心靠下,水满时重心又回到中间了。 本文给出一个用于计算水瓶加水过程中,整体的重心变化情况,并绘制可视化的曲线图、示意图 文章目录 重心高度计算总重心高度计算MATLAB 代码运行结果…
建站知识
2025/2/1 0:18:15
【原创改进】SCI级改进算法,一种多策略改进Alpha进化算法(IAE)
目录 1.前言2.CEC2017指标3.效果展示4.探索开发比5.定性分析6.附件材料7.代码获取 1.前言
本期推出一期原创改进——一种多策略改进Alpha进化算法(IAE)~ 选择CEC2017测试集低维(30dim)和高维(100dim)进行测…
建站知识
2025/2/1 0:17:11
CAPL学习资源推荐
CAPL学习资源推荐 目录 CAPL学习资源推荐1. 引言2. 官方文档2.1 Vector官方网站2.2 CANoe/CANalyzer文档3. 在线教程3.1 Vector学院3.2 YouTube教程4. 书籍推荐4.1 《CAPL编程指南》4.2 《CANoe从入门到精通》5. 社区论坛5.1 Vector社区5.2 Stack Overflow6. 开源项目6.1 GitHu…
建站知识
2025/2/1 0:15:01
Leetcode:350
1,题目 2,思路
首先判断那个短为什么呢因为我们用短的数组去挨个点名长的数组主要用map装长的数组max判断map里面有几个min数组的元素,list保存交集最后用数组返回list的内容
3,代码
import java.util.*;public class Leetcode…
建站知识
2025/2/1 0:12:36